DEVELOPMENT ENVIRONMENT

~liljamo/canwa

ref: 485944c47994e562fb5ac3ce2a1b78d15f211026 canwa/src d---------
feat: alertmanager webhook route
feat: route helpers
feat: separate routes to module
feat: email service
feat: return result from service new
feat: macro for creating service match
feat: per service config tests
feat: config defaults
feat: optionally render commonmark to html for matrix
feat: optionally read tokens from files
feat: move token to header
chore: comment styling
feat: add --dry-run
feat: use cargo-about to generate a license page
docs: re-license under AGPL-3.0-or-later
fix: tests, we require a service and notifier definition
chore: update inputs, Rust 1.85 and 2024 edition

* fmt
feat: initial version